use crate::services::Thread;
extern "C" {
fn _resume_trampoline(mode: usize, thread: &Thread, enable_irqs: bool) -> !;
}
pub fn invoke(
thread: &mut crate::arch::arm::process::Thread,
_supervisor: bool,
pc: usize,
sp: usize,
ret_addr: usize,
args: &[usize],
) {
assert!(args.len() <= 4, "too many arguments to invoke()");
thread.resume_addr = pc;
thread.sp = sp;
if let Some(arg) = args.get(0) {
thread.r0 = *arg;
}
if let Some(arg) = args.get(1) {
thread.r1 = *arg;
}
if let Some(arg) = args.get(2) {
thread.r2 = *arg;
}
if let Some(arg) = args.get(3) {
thread.r3 = *arg;
}
thread.ret_addr = ret_addr;
}
pub fn resume(supervisor: bool, thread: &Thread) -> ! { resume_inner(supervisor, thread, true) }
pub fn resume_no_irqs(supervisor: bool, thread: &Thread) -> ! { resume_inner(supervisor, thread, false) }
fn resume_inner(supervisor: bool, thread: &Thread, enable_irqs: bool) -> ! {
// Restore thread stack and PC, pass resume arguments via r0-r4
klog!(
"resume: setting sp={:08x}, res_addr={:08x}, lr={:08x} | privileged: {:?} | irqs: {:?} | ret: {:08x}",
thread.sp,
thread.resume_addr,
thread.lr,
supervisor,
enable_irqs,
thread.ret_addr
);
// See ARM ARM
// B1.3.1 ARM processor modes
let mode: usize = if supervisor {
0b11111 // System mode
} else {
0b10000 // User mode
};
unsafe {
_resume_trampoline(mode, thread, enable_irqs);
}
}
